This ended up being a scam. prevented me from cancelling the reservation after I determined it was a scam, so I booked another hotel through another service. I ultimately traveled to Sapphire Court and attempted to view the residence but i was turned away, and told that it was a scam because Sapphire Court would never lease rooms on the internet.
Needless to say, if i hadn't booked an alternative room after realizing this was a scam, would have left me homeless in Africa! I did eventually get my money back from but only after hours of phone calls to an ESL